天山网艾克

4813 经验值

Laravel 中敏感词怎么处理, 比如说一段文字中如果有敏感词 怎么处理?有没有闻到可以参考的 ?

app/Console/commands/BackUpDataBase.php 里面的代码如下:

<?php
namespace App\Console\Commands;
use Illuminate\Console\Command;
class BackUpDataBase extends Command
{

protected $signature = "db:backup {--database'=>'mysql'} {--destination=local} {--destinationPath=123} {--compression=gzip}";

public function __construct()
{
    parent::__construct();
}
public function handle()
{
    if ($this->confirm('Do you wish to continue? [y|N]')) {
        
    }
}

}

http://laravelacademy.org/post/6220.html
我前面按照这上面的 来启动一个任务,任务是
db:backup {--database'=>'mysql'} {--destination=local} {--destinationPath=123} {--compression=gzip}
命令直接在控制台运行正常的,可以完成备份,但在任务这边运行出现错误。所务提示如下:
ShellProcessFailed in ShellProcessor.php line 35:
sh: mysqldump: command not found

对这个mysqldum 的错误不太理解,
我的运行程序如下:

/**

 * Show the form for creating a new resource.
 *
 * @return \Illuminate\Http\Response
 */
public function create()
{
    $exitCode = Artisan::call('db:backup', [
        '--database'=>'mysql',
        '--destination'=>'local',
        '--destinationPath'=>'123',
        '--compression'=>'gzip'
    ]);
}

真不会到怎么继续, 从哪里开始找答案;

你是用什么软件录制桌面的?

恩 好的,谢谢 麻烦你了

这个怎么解决好一点儿 ?

文件的现在问题 是撒 ?

有这个权限,
上传永久多媒体素材 29/1000
上传永久图文素材 7/1000
获取永久素材 0/1000
修改永久图文素材 0/1000
获取永久素材总数 0/1000
获取永久素材列表 13/1000
删除永久素材 0/1000

这些都有

文件大小300k, 文件数量1个

//图片上传
public function image()

{
    $result = $this->material->uploadImage(public_path('img/20150906084856150.jpg'));  // 请使用绝对路径写法!除非你正确的理解了相对路径(好多人是没理解对的)!
    return $result;

}